Ensuring Readability and Professional Consistency

While the decorative nature of Delicate Clothes is its strongest asset, practical application requires careful consideration of readability. In modern typography, the rule of thumb is to reserve expressive typefaces for headlines and accents. Using this font for long paragraphs of body text can strain the reader’s eyes, especially on mobile screens or small product labels.

To maintain a professional look, use Delicate Clothes sparingly. Let it shine in large sizes where its intricate details can be appreciated. For smaller text, such as ingredient lists, terms of service, or detailed product descriptions, pair it with a clean, legible typeface. This approach ensures that your design assets remain functional while still being visually striking. Testing the font at various sizes before finalizing your packaging design is crucial. Print a sample label and view it from a distance to ensure the decorative elements do not blur or become illegible.

Smart Font Pairing Strategies

Effective font pairing is essential for a polished brand aesthetic. Since Delicate Clothes is a decorative script, it pairs best with neutral, structured fonts. Here are two reliable combinations for small businesses:

  1. With a Sans Serif Font: Pairing Delicate Clothes with a clean sans serif creates a modern, minimalist look. The simplicity of the sans serif balances the complexity of the script, making it ideal for tech startups, contemporary boutiques, or clean-beauty brands.
  2. With a Serif Font: Combining this whimsical typeface with a classic serif font adds a touch of tradition and elegance. This works well for bakeries, bookstores, or heritage brands that want to evoke a sense of timelessness alongside festive cheer.

The goal is contrast. If both fonts are too decorative, the design becomes chaotic. If both are too plain, the brand lacks personality. Delicate Clothes serves as the accent, bringing energy and emotion, while the supporting font provides stability and clarity.

Licensing and Commercial Use Considerations

Before integrating any new typeface into your business, it is vital to understand the licensing terms. As a responsible entrepreneur, you must ensure that your use of Delicate Clothes complies with its commercial license. Check whether the license covers physical products, such as merchandise and packaging, as well as digital uses like web design and social media ads. Some licenses may require additional fees for high-volume distribution or specific media types.

Investing in properly licensed commercial font assets protects your business from legal issues and supports the designers who create these tools.
